Description

Tucked away in an idyllic tree-lined cul-de-sac, this fantastic family home is less than one mile from a wealth of amenities including the University and highly regarded primary and secondary schools. Houses in this close very rarely become available and the property we are offering has been beautifully extended across both floors and is presented in excellent order throughout. Accommodation includes an entrance hall, cloakroom, open-plan lounge/dining room, kitchen/breakfast/family room and utility room. On the first floor there are 4/5 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ms. Set on a wedge-shaped plot with the option of off-road parking for at least two cars, a large integral garage and lovely landscaped rear garden with a high-quality HOME OFFICE. Offered with no onward chain, an early viewing is strongly advised.
